What about instant test methods?

Instant result test methods automatically reveal a positive or negative result. They’re a great option for small business owners because there are no laboratory costs involved. Once your employee tests negative, you have your customized company form to document the result in-house and that’s that.

Should a positive result occur, reach out and we’ll have the specimen retested at a SAMHSA approved laboratory. If the specimen tests positive at the lab, you can proceed with your company’s protocol without worrying about having sufficient evidence should the employee lawyer up to protest the test result.

Methods used for drug testing

There are three employee drug testing methods to choose from.

Urine drug tests

Still the most widely used drug testing method, urine drug tests are accurate and the least expensive test method. Unless an observed test is required, employees are escorted to a restroom and allowed privacy, which leaves the risk of tampering occurring.

Oral fluid tests

Otherwise known as the mouth swab test, these tests are considered the least invasive. The collection specialist places a mouth swab containing the test panels into the employee’s mouth, and they are asked to keep it there until the swab is saturated with saliva. It usually takes between five and seven minutes.

Hair follicle test

Drug metabolites spread throughout the body awaiting excretion. Some find their way to the hair follicle. Then, they do leave the body, but don’t go far. They grow out into the center of the hair shaft, leaving a permanent record of drug use.

The hair follicle test is quick and noninvasive. The collection specialist gathers a small section of hair from a discreet area and snips it close to the scalp. The test looks back at the past 90 days, but it’s technically possible to go back further depending on the length of hair tested. The standard test length is one and a half inches.
